**ABOUT ALSEA IN EUROPE**
**Alsea** is the leading company in organized foodservice. In Spain, we operate a multi-brand portfolio including Starbucks, Domino's Pizza, Foster's Hollywood, VIPS, and Ginos. Additionally, we own **4 production facilities**, ensuring optimal quality and exceptional taste, enabling us to continue delivering **flavor-filled experiences.**
In Spain, we bring together the talent of **over 23,000 people**, working to deliver happiness to more than **450 million customers worldwide each year.**
